Default Help with my girlfriends garden...

Hi,

Im new to this forum and was hoping to get some tips.

My girlfriends garden was a bit of a dump when she moved in, and now its getting towards summer I thought I would have a blast at doing it up for her.
There was a massive tree in the garden thats roots are nearly up to the house, this was cut down about two months ago. Obviously the garden was covered in sawdust. Ive cleared all of this up (about 15 bags full of it), and Ive tidied up some bushes and removed chicken wire and a wire fence running down one side of the garden.

Since the photo I have also fitted bamboo to the rear fence and the new gate, this is for privacy and to stop the dogs barking at anyone that goes past.
There is a small concrete flagged / patio area at the back. I will get some pictures up when the sun comes out for five minutes.

My plan is to dig up all of the soil with a rotavator, attempt to level it iff with top soil / sand. Put a new lawn down. Put a fence up around the lawn area. Possibly make a rockery at the far left corner. Also, to trim the hedges along the fence but leave them there for privacy.
My concerns a

The roots of the tree, these branch out everywhere, will they break the rotavator? Will they soak up all of the moisture from the grass? Will they make the lawn too uneven?

The weeds, if I go over the lawn with a rotavator, will they grow back through the new lawn? What can I do to stop this?
